For more than half a century, the world has been obsessed with one of the most daring prison escapes in American history — the 1962 breakout from the supposedly “inescapable” Alcatraz Federal Penitentiary. Frank Morris and brothers John and Clarence Anglin vanished into the icy waters of San Francisco Bay one stormy night, leaving behind only a hole in the wall, a raft made of raincoats, and a haunting question: Did they make it out alive?

For decades, the FBI insisted the trio drowned. The currents, the cold, the distance — all made survival seem impossible. But now, newly uncovered evidence has flipped that story on its head.
